Overview ¶
Package validate validates Scheme syntax and produces typed expressions.
The package converts syntax.SyntaxValue into typed ValidatedExpr values for the compiler, accumulating multiple errors without short-circuiting:
result := validate.ValidateExpression(ctx, env, expr)
if !result.Ok() {
for _, err := range result.Errors {
fmt.Println(err)
}
}
validated := result.Expr
Validated Types ¶
- ValidatedIf: (if test conseq [alt])
- ValidatedDefine: (define name expr) or (define (name params...) body...)
- ValidatedLambda: (lambda (params...) body...)
- ValidatedCaseLambda: (case-lambda [clause] ...)
- ValidatedSetBang: (set! name expr)
- ValidatedQuote: (quote datum)
- ValidatedBegin: (begin expr...)
- ValidatedCall: (proc arg...)
- ValidatedSymbol: variable reference
- ValidatedLiteral: self-evaluating or passthrough
Hygiene ¶
The validator supports local variable shadowing of special forms (R7RS 4.2.2) using Flatt's scope-set model for identifier resolution.

Functions ¶
func WalkSubExprs ¶ added in v1.10.7
func WalkSubExprs(expr ValidatedExpr, fn func(child ValidatedExpr, role ChildRole))
WalkSubExprs calls fn for every direct sub-expression of expr, reporting each child's structural role:
- RoleCallProc: the operator of ValidatedCall and ValidatedApply
- RoleClosureBody: body of ValidatedLambda, ValidatedCaseLambda clause, or ValidatedDefine (function form)
- RoleNormal: everything else (arguments, inits, branches, sequence bodies)
ValidatedSetBang: walks only the value expression (RoleNormal). The set! target is mutation (tracked by Mutable), not a reference.
ValidatedSymbol has no children — fn is not called. The caller handles symbols directly before calling WalkSubExprs.

type LetKind ¶ added in v1.9.4
type LetKind int
LetKind encodes the two orthogonal dimensions of binding form semantics: init-visibility (do inits see the bindings?) and evaluation order (all-then-store vs sequential store-as-you-go).
| Kind | Inits see bindings? | Eval order | |------------|---------------------|-----------------| | Let | No (outer scope) | All-then-store | | LetStar | Preceding only | Sequential | | Letrec | All (full scope) | All-then-store | | LetrecStar | All (full scope) | Sequential |
func (LetKind) InitsInScope ¶ added in v1.9.4
InitsInScope reports whether init expressions see the let bindings.
func (LetKind) Sequential ¶ added in v1.9.4
Sequential reports whether init expressions are stored immediately (left-to-right) rather than all-then-store.

type ValidatedLet ¶ added in v1.9.4
type ValidatedLet struct {
Kind LetKind
Bindings []ValidatedLetBinding
Tag *syntax.SyntaxSymbol
// contains filtered or unexported fields
}
ValidatedLet represents all four R7RS binding forms: let, let*, letrec, letrec*. The Kind field encodes which form this is — the type is shared because the four forms differ only in two orthogonal dimensions (init visibility and evaluation order), not in structure. Tag is non-nil for named let (compiled with letrec semantics).
func NewValidatedLet ¶ added in v1.10.7
func NewValidatedLet( formName string, source *syntax.SourceContext, kind LetKind, bindings []ValidatedLetBinding, body []ValidatedExpr, ) *ValidatedLet
NewValidatedLet constructs a ValidatedLet from pre-validated components. Used by the compiler for synthetic let forms (e.g., procedure inlining). Callers must ensure all bindings and body expressions are individually validated — this constructor does not re-validate its inputs.
This is the only exported constructor in the validate package. Other validated types are constructed exclusively within the package. Add exported constructors for other types only when an external consumer requires them.

type ValidatedLetBinding ¶ added in v1.9.4
type ValidatedLetBinding struct {
Name *syntax.SyntaxSymbol
Init ValidatedExpr
Mutable bool
Captured bool
Escapes bool
}
ValidatedLetBinding represents a single (name init-expr) binding pair. Mutable is true if the binding is targeted by set! in the body. Captured is true if the binding is referenced from inside an escaping closure. Escapes is true if the binding is referenced in a non-call position.

type ValidatedWithContinuationMark ¶ added in v1.7.0
type ValidatedWithContinuationMark struct {
Key ValidatedExpr
Val ValidatedExpr
Body ValidatedExpr
// contains filtered or unexported fields
}
ValidatedWithContinuationMark represents (with-continuation-mark key val body)
Sets a continuation mark on the current frame during body evaluation. In tail position, the mark replaces any existing mark with the same key on the current frame. In non-tail position, the mark is removed after body completes.
